Nominated for and winner of the award for The Best Film for Children, the CG film Mug Travel was produced by RG Animation Studios and is a wonderful film adaptation of the computer animated television Backkom Series [related A.I. news: ""Backkom" Goes International"]. Directed by Lim Ah-ron, Mug Travel follows the character Bebe, who lonely one Christmas Eve comes into possession of a magical pendant, which with the help of a strange mug that has the magical power of transportation, embarks upon a fantastical voyage. Bebe, a baby, explores everything from deserts to forests to valleys and much more. Creativity and originality follow Bebe and other characters Konkongee (penguin), Backkom (polar bear) and many more animals; many of these characters of which do more harm than help. Ultimately quite frustrating in their travels and annoying one another to no end, working together and adjusting to change are tackled with the unconventional humor and curios directorial strategies of Director Lim Ah-ron are at the forefront of Mug Travel.
